Fertility clinic to open $2.5 million Centerville facility

SpringCreek Fertility will open its new $2.5 million facility Wednesday at 7095 Clyo Road in the Creekside Commons business office complex.

The practice of Dr. Jeremy Groll, the City of Centerville and Synergy Building Systems will hold a ribbon cutting event Wednesday to celebrate the opening.

The SpringCreek Fertility center fills a void in the Dayton fertility market, company’s owners said. As the first private fertility clinic in the Dayton area, Groll’s patient-centered office is designed to meet the needs of reproductive endocrinology patients and clients alone.

The center will offer state-of-the-art procedures and treatments including IVF with laser hatching, Pre-Implantation Genetic Diagnosis, and egg preservation, according to the company.

SpringCreek currently employs six full-time and three part-time associates.
